3️⃣ "Viewing WCT from the Engineering Perspective: Why is the Connection Layer Worth Tokenization?"
From a technical perspective, the connection layer is the 'first impression' of the on-chain experience and dApps. By introducing WCT into the architecture, the network can address three real issues through token economics: 1) Providing long-term returns for node operations (staking/rewards), 2) Using governance mechanisms to determine whether to introduce or adjust the fee model, 3) Incentivizing developers and ecosystem contributors to continuously improve UX. The official WalletConnect roadmap outlines the timeline for airdrops, community rounds, and transferable tokens as well as node expansion strategies, indicating that this is a phased ecological economic design rather than a simple token issuance. For the technical community and long-term users, this upgrades 'tools' into 'governable and incentivized' public assets.
